This is achieved by populating the 'pci_host_bridge::toggle_perst' callback with qcom_pcie_toggle_perst(). qcom_pcie_toggle_perst() will find the PERST# GPIO descriptor associated with the supplied 'device_node' and toggles PERST#. If PERST# is not found in the supplied node, the function will look for PERST# in the parent node as a fallback. This is needed since PERST# won't be available in the endpoint node as per the DT binding. Note that the driver still asserts PERST# during the controller initialization as it is needed as per the hardware documentation. Apart from that, the driver wouldn't touch PERST# for the new binding.
